How to Cook Lemon Butter Spinach and Artichoke Chicken

Step 1: Prepare Oven and Chicken

Crank up the oven to a toasty 400° F.

Grab your chicken and give it a generous sprinkle of salt and pepper.

In a shallow bowl, mix flour, onion powder, and garlic powder.

Coat each chicken piece thoroughly in this flavorful dust.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ken

Drizzle olive oil into a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Carefully place the chicken into the sizzling pan.

Cook until each side turns a beautiful golden brown, roughly 5 minutes per side.

Once perfectly seared, transfer the chicken to a plate.

Step 3: Create Magical Sauce

Toss butter into the same skillet, along with:
  • Lemon slices
  • Minced garlic
  • Fresh thyme
  • Chili flakes

Let these ingredients dance together for 2 minutes until the butter develops a rich brown color.

Pour in lemon juice, broth, and optional salsa verde.

Add spinach and slide the chicken back into the pan.

Gently nestle artichokes around the chicken.

Drizzle cream over everything and let simmer for 2 minutes.

Step 4: Cheese and Bake

Shower the skillet with a generous blanket of parmesan cheese.

Pop the entire skillet into the preheated oven and bake for 5 minutes until the chicken is perfectly cooked through.

Step 5: Garnish and Serve

Plate your chicken with its luscious sauce and sprinkle with fresh herbs.

Enjoy immediately while everything is hot and aromatic.

Storing Lemon Butter Spinach and Artichoke Chicken

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container within 2 hours of cooking. Keep refrigerated for 3-4 days, ensuring the chicken remains covered with sauce to prevent drying out.
  • Transfer cooled chicken and sauce to a freezer-safe container. Seal tightly and freeze for up to 2 months. Label with the date to track freshness.
  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Place chicken in a baking dish, add a splash of broth to maintain moisture. Cover with foil and warm for 15-20 minutes until heated through.
  • Place chicken and sauce in a microwave-safe dish. Cover and heat on medium power in 30-second intervals, stirring between each to distribute heat evenly. Stop when thoroughly warmed.

Lemon Butter Spinach and Artichoke Chicken Recipe

Lemon Butter Spinach and Artichoke Chicken Recipe


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

4.7 from 28 reviews

  • Total Time: 29 minutes
  • Yield: 4 1x

Description

Creamy lemon butter spinach and artichoke chicken delivers Mediterranean comfort with elegant simplicity. Cheese-laden protein promises rich flavor that satisfies dinner cravings while celebrating fresh ingredients in one delightful skillet meal you’ll savor completely.


Ingredients

Scale

Main Protein:

  • 4 chicken cutlets or small breasts

Seasoning and Coating:

  • 1/4 cup all-purpose/gluten-free flour
  • 2 tablespoons onion powder
  • 1 tablespo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• Chili flakes (to taste)

Cooking and Flavor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 4 tablespoons salted butter
  • 1 lemon (sliced + 1/3 cup lemon juice)
  • 2 cloves garlic (chopped)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h thyme leaves
  • 1/2 cup broth
  • 1/2 cup salsa verde (optional)
  • 2 cups baby spinach
  • 1 jar (12 ounces) marinated artichokes, quartered
  • 1/3 cup cream
  • 1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ese

Instructions

  1. Heat the oven to 400° F. Coat chicken with salt and pepper, then dredge in a mixture of flour, onion powder, and garlic powder.
  2. In a large skillet over medium-high heat, warm olive oil and sear chicken until golden brown, approximately 5 minutes per side. Transfer chicken to a separate plate.
  3. Melt butter in the same skillet, adding lemon slices, minced garlic, thyme, and chili flakes. Cook until butter turns golden and fragrant, about 2 minutes.
  4. Pour lemon juice, broth, and salsa verde into the skillet. Toss in fresh spinach and return chicken to the pan. Add artichoke hearts and cream, allowing the mixture to simmer for 2 minutes.
  5. Generously sprinkle parmesan cheese over the chicken and sauce. Transfer skillet to preheated oven and bake for 5 minutes until chicken is thoroughly cooked.
  6. Garnish with fresh chopped herbs before serving. Plate the chicken with its rich, creamy sauce for a vibrant and flavorful meal.
